What were two of the ways transportation changed in the early 1800s?

History
1 answer:
9966 [12]3 years ago
8 0

Explanation:

The border was connected to the eastern regions by waterways and an increasing infrastructure of railroads. From either the farmland to the docks, produce was transported by small boats across riverbeds. Large sailing ships transported goods and people between ports. Railroads grew to link cities, allowing everyone to travel more quickly.

Which of the following directly contributed to soil erosion on the Great Plains in the 1930s?
vovikov84 [41]
<span>Drought caused by sparse rainfall, hot summers, and high winds predominantly led to the soil erosion in the Great Plains during the 1930's. Human factors such as over farming, and complete uprooting of plants left nothing to ground the sandy soil. This combined with the high winds caused large amounts of particulate to be picked up and blown away from the area leaving it barren.</span>
